Temporary Power

To coincide with projects programming ‘temporary power’ into their timescales Manor Renewable Energy Ltd offer a bespoke, all-encompassing solution. As projects move further offshore, temporary power will become vital and Manor Renewable Energy Ltd are currently well positioned to meet the growing needs of the sector.

Highly experienced management team, technicians and crew

With over 16 offshore temporary power projects

undertaken since 2013, MRE has highly experience

personnel throughout the disciplines, both on and

offshore. The knowledge and lessons learnt are

cascaded into each and every project and high levels

of safety are implemented from the project kick-off.

Generators designed to interface correctly with the transition piece and turbine

With space often at a premium on the transition piece

platform, MRE has the provision to both design and

fabricate customised solutions. As a general rule our

solutions are of a modular set-up requiring one lift

on (from the installation vessel) and several lifts off

(utilising the TP crane); often the most cost-effective

solution for the project.

Fuel tanks with as large as practical capacity

When calculating the fuel consumption we look at

the distance offshore, time of year with associated

weather conditions and availability of refuelling

vessels; recent projects have shown that a minimum

of 2000 litres provides a stable platform to ensure

continual generator availability. To achieve that MRE

often fabricate tanks in-house to allow the modular

set-up with a minimised foot-print.

Aims to install onto transition piece whilst in the staging port to minimise offshore works

MRE has undertaken projects where the Installation

of the generator is undertaken whilst the Transition

Piece is sited in the staging port; this allows full testing

and commissioning prior to heading offshore, whilst

also minimising any costly offshore lifts from the

installation vessel.

State of the art refuelling vessels with onboard fuel capacity of over 40 tonnes

Whether it be our own vessel, the Manor Venture

or similar tonnage, MRE provide only vessels that

have sufficient onboard fuel capacity to allow multiple

tanks to be refilled during a single offshore trip;

in tandem with this capacity we provide onboard

accommodation for all technicians to give sufficient

endurance on far offshore windfarms.

Contemporary modular design for ease of decomissioning

Our 2000 and 3000 litre models break down into

3 and 5 individual components respectively; this

then reduces the largest lift to under 1.5 tonnes

and therefore into the capability of the Transition

Piece crane; this crane combined with the ‘stern to’

capability of the Manor Venture allows for a cost-

effective demobilisation.

Sea-fastening Solutions

In-house servicing for the design and fabrication of equipment sea fastenings and grillages.

MRE offers a complete, in-house service for design and fabrication

of equipment sea fastenings and grillages, including comprehensive

structural assessments of vessel deck strength, motion assessments and full

engagement with Marine Warranty Surveyors to ensure compliance with

insurance requirements.

A major challenge across the offshore renewables sector is the transport

and installation of large numbers of extremely heavy components. Design

of suitable sea fastenings is essential to ensure the safe transfer of such

components from the loadout port to the offshore installation site, with

the final arrangement determined by a combination of vessel motions, the

weather restrictions in place, deck layout and the overall vessel strength.

Manor Venture

General Specification:

Length overall: 26.04m / Beam: 10.90m

Maximum Draft: 2.16m @ displacement of 120t

Construction Material: Aluminium

Aft Deck Space: 100m2

Fwd Deck Space: 27m2

Maximum Speed: 22 knots

In 2017 Manor Marine constructed the multi-purpose Manor Venture for MRE Ltd.

The state-of-the-art vessel has been designed with a

view to maximising the accommodation, deck space

and load carrying capacity, whilst at the same time

minimising overall weight and maintaining speeds of

up to 22 knots.

• Fuel capacity of 40t

• Capable of a range of survey ops with dedicated

onboard survey suite

• Designed with rapid re-fuelling system for

Temporary Power generators

• Bow and Stern fenders for optional cargo transfer

• Deck area of 127m2 with up to 40t of cargo

carried

• Seating for 12 passengers for high-speed transfer

• Accommodation for 4 crew and 8 project

personnel

• Central deck moon-pool for diving operationsHULL MAIN DECK BRIDGE

Classification:

Class Notation: +100A1 SSc Catamaran,

HSC, Workboat G3

Flag: UK MGN280 Category 1

Operating Area: 150nm from safe haven

Personnel: 12 pax / 6 crew

Machinery:

Main engines: 2 x MAN D2862 LE466

Gearbox: 2 x ZF-Marine, 3050

Auxillary Sets: 1 x 66kVA & 1 x 41kVA

generators

Deck Crane: 1 x BS-TMC 230M4

Bow Thrusters: Hercules 2 x 65hp
